Обобщенная структурная метамодель протокола информационного взаимодействия
Ключевые слова:
построение протоколов, моделирование протоколов, анализ протокольных данных, протоколы прикладного уровняАннотация
Данная работа посвящена разработке структурной метамодели произвольного протокола информационного взаимодействия. Эта метамодель может быть использована для создания формализованных моделей различных протоколов, построения автоматических декодеров, хранения и обмена информацией о протоколах. Ее использование позволяет упростить многие прикладные задачи анализа данных, сравнения различных протоколов, влияния ошибок в канале связи на правильность декодирования и т.д.
Литература
1. Назаров А.В., Козырев Г.И., Шитов И.В., Обрученков В.П., Древин А.В., Краскин В.Б., Кудряков С.Г., Петров А.И., Соколов С.М., Якимов В.Л, Лоскутов А.И. Современная телеметрия в теории и на практике. Учебный курс // СПб.: Наука и техника. 2007. 672 с.
2. Хантер Д., Кэгл К.., Гиббонс Д., Озу Н.а, Пиннок Д., Спенсер П. Введение в XML // Москва. Издательство ЛОРИ. 2006. 638 с.
3. Bouzerda T., Marchand-Maille S. A flexible framework for the development of XML protocols: Applications to MRML // Tech. Rep. no. 03.03. University of Geneva. Switzerland. 2003.
4. Abdullah I.S., Menasc D.A. Protocol specification and automatic implementation using XML and CBSE // In: Proc. IASTED Int. Conf. Communications, Internet and Information Technology (CIIT2003). Scottsdale. Arizona. USA. 2003. pp. 191–196.
5. Basu A., Morrisett G., Von Eicken T. Promela++: a language for constructing correct and efficient protocols // Proc. INFOCOM 98 17th Annual Joint Conf. IEEE Computer and Communications Societies. San Francisco. USA. 1998. pp. 455–462.
6. Thees J. Protocol implementation with Estelle- from prototypes to efficient implementations, Proc. Int’l. Workshop on the Formal Description Technique Estelle. France. 1998.
7. Leduc G., Germeau F. Verification of Security Protocols Using LOTOS-method and Application // Computer Communications. 2000. vol. 23 no. 12. pp. 1089-1103.
8. Bolognesi T., Brinksmaa E. Introduction to the ISO Specification Language LOTOS // Computer Networks and ISDN Systems. 1987. vol. 14. pp. 25–59.
9. Huang Y., Ravishankar C. Cicero: A Protocol Construction Language // Tech. rep. CSE-TR-171-93. Michigan. 1993. pp. 1–39.
2. Хантер Д., Кэгл К.., Гиббонс Д., Озу Н.а, Пиннок Д., Спенсер П. Введение в XML // Москва. Издательство ЛОРИ. 2006. 638 с.
3. Bouzerda T., Marchand-Maille S. A flexible framework for the development of XML protocols: Applications to MRML // Tech. Rep. no. 03.03. University of Geneva. Switzerland. 2003.
4. Abdullah I.S., Menasc D.A. Protocol specification and automatic implementation using XML and CBSE // In: Proc. IASTED Int. Conf. Communications, Internet and Information Technology (CIIT2003). Scottsdale. Arizona. USA. 2003. pp. 191–196.
5. Basu A., Morrisett G., Von Eicken T. Promela++: a language for constructing correct and efficient protocols // Proc. INFOCOM 98 17th Annual Joint Conf. IEEE Computer and Communications Societies. San Francisco. USA. 1998. pp. 455–462.
6. Thees J. Protocol implementation with Estelle- from prototypes to efficient implementations, Proc. Int’l. Workshop on the Formal Description Technique Estelle. France. 1998.
7. Leduc G., Germeau F. Verification of Security Protocols Using LOTOS-method and Application // Computer Communications. 2000. vol. 23 no. 12. pp. 1089-1103.
8. Bolognesi T., Brinksmaa E. Introduction to the ISO Specification Language LOTOS // Computer Networks and ISDN Systems. 1987. vol. 14. pp. 25–59.
9. Huang Y., Ravishankar C. Cicero: A Protocol Construction Language // Tech. rep. CSE-TR-171-93. Michigan. 1993. pp. 1–39.
Опубликован
2015-03-10
Как цитировать
Романченко, А. М. (2015). Обобщенная структурная метамодель протокола информационного взаимодействия. Труды СПИИРАН, 1(38), 58-74. https://doi.org/10.15622/sp.38.4
Раздел
Статьи
Авторы, которые публикуются в данном журнале, соглашаются со следующими условиями:
Авторы сохраняют за собой авторские права на работу и передают журналу право первой публикации вместе с работой, одновременно лицензируя ее на условиях Creative Commons Attribution License, которая позволяет другим распространять данную работу с обязательным указанием авторства данной работы и ссылкой на оригинальную публикацию в этом журнале.
Авторы сохраняют право заключать отдельные, дополнительные контрактные соглашения на неэксклюзивное распространение версии работы, опубликованной этим журналом (например, разместить ее в университетском хранилище или опубликовать ее в книге), со ссылкой на оригинальную публикацию в этом журнале.
Авторам разрешается размещать их работу в сети Интернет (например, в университетском хранилище или на их персональном веб-сайте) до и во время процесса рассмотрения ее данным журналом, так как это может привести к продуктивному обсуждению, а также к большему количеству ссылок на данную опубликованную работу (Смотри The Effect of Open Access).